If you're looking for hotels in central Paradise, check out AmishView Inn and Suites and Hersey Farm Resort. Travelers love AmishView Inn and Suites for its location, as well as the indoor pool, hot tub and free full breakfast this hotel offers. Hersey Farm Resort is another popular central hotel with an outdoor pool, a restaurant and a coffee shop/cafe. Stay at one of these hotels for easy access to top sights like Dutch Wonderland, Sight and Sound Theatre, and Tanger Outlets Lancaster.
